Sir David Muirhead Bone working in the field

Sir David Muirhead Bone, Neac Hrsw Hrsa Hariba (1876-1953). Appointed As Britains First Official War Artist In May 1916. Commissioned As An Honorary Second Lieutenant, He Arrived In France During The Battle Of The Somme, Serving With The Allied Forces On The Western Front And Also With The Royal Navy For A Time. Date: circa 1916

EDITORS COMMENTS
Sir David Muirhead Bone: A Visionary War Artist on the Western Front (1876-1953) This evocative image captures Sir David Muirhead Bone (1876-1953) in the thick of the action during his tenure as Britain's first official war artist. Appointed in May 1916, Bone was commissioned as an honorary second lieutenant and dispatched to the heart of the conflict, arriving in France amidst the chaos of the Battle of the Somme. Bone's dedication to his craft is evident in this snapshot of him at work, sketching intently amidst the ruins of war. The date, circa 1916, places him squarely in the midst of the First World War, a time when the world was forever changed by the devastation wrought by modern warfare. As an official war artist, Bone was tasked with documenting the realities of the war for posterity. He served not only with the Allied forces on the Western Front but also with the Royal Navy for a time. This unique perspective allowed him to capture a diverse range of experiences and scenes, from the muddy trenches to the vast expanse of the sea. Bone's work during this period is a testament to the power of art to capture history in its rawest form. His sketches and drawings offer a glimpse into a time long past, providing valuable insights into the human experience of war. This image, in particular, serves as a poignant reminder of the sacrifices made by artists like Bone, who risked their lives to document the realities of war for future generations. Sir David Muirhead Bone's legacy as a military topographical artist continues to inspire and inform our understanding of the history of the First World War. His work remains a vital part of the historical record, offering a unique and invaluable perspective on a time of great upheaval and change.
